The enterprise artificial intelligence sector continues to expand at a staggering pace, and one of the latest companies capturing attention across the global technology landscape is Lyzr AI. The full-stack agent infrastructure platform has officially reached a new milestone after securing a Series A+ funding round that values the company at approximately $250 million. The announcement has quickly circulated throughout the technology industry, drawing attention from investors, enterprise leaders, and the rapidly evolving AI development community.
As businesses across the world search for scalable ways to deploy artificial intelligence inside complex organizational environments, platforms that simplify the creation, orchestration, and governance of AI agents are becoming increasingly important. Lyzr AI is positioning itself at the center of this transformation by providing infrastructure designed to help enterprises build reliable, secure, and controllable AI-powered systems at scale.
For organizations that have been experimenting with generative AI, machine learning automation, and AI-driven decision systems, the next challenge has become clear: how to manage intelligent agents across large enterprise ecosystems without losing oversight, compliance control, or operational efficiency. Lyzr AI’s technology is designed to solve exactly that problem.

Building AI Agents for the Enterprise Environment
At the center of Lyzr AI’s approach is the concept of enterprise AI agents. These agents are intelligent software entities designed to perform specific tasks, interact with systems, analyze data, and automate complex workflows.
Unlike simple chatbots or single-function automation tools, modern AI agents can operate across multiple systems simultaneously. They can retrieve data, trigger actions, generate insights, and adapt to changing inputs.
However, deploying these agents inside enterprise environments requires significant infrastructure support.
Organizations must ensure that AI systems operate within defined boundaries, protect sensitive data, maintain regulatory compliance, and remain transparent in how decisions are made.
Lyzr AI’s platform provides the architecture required to build and manage these agents safely.
Key capabilities typically include orchestration frameworks, model management layers, secure API integrations, monitoring tools, and governance controls. Together, these components create an ecosystem where AI agents can function reliably without introducing operational risk.
This kind of infrastructure is becoming essential as organizations begin to rely on AI systems for mission-critical functions.

AI Infrastructure and the Expanding Tech Landscape
Across the broader technology ecosystem, the rise of AI infrastructure companies reflects a pattern that has appeared repeatedly throughout the history of computing.
Whenever a major technological shift occurs, new layers of infrastructure emerge to support it.
The internet required hosting providers, content delivery networks, and cybersecurity platforms. Cloud computing introduced orchestration frameworks, container management systems, and platform-as-a-service tools.
Artificial intelligence is now following the same trajectory.
AI models represent the raw capability, but infrastructure platforms determine how that capability is delivered to businesses and users.
Companies like Lyzr AI are positioning themselves within this infrastructure layer, helping enterprises deploy AI agents that can operate reliably inside complex environments.
As the demand for enterprise AI continues to grow, the companies building these operational foundations are likely to play an increasingly influential role in the global technology economy.
